how to make Brown Sugar Cinnamon Cookies

Ingredients:

  • 1 cup unsalted butter, softened
  • 1 cup brown sugar, packed
  • 1/2 cup granulated sugar
  • 2 large eggs
  • 1 teaspoon vanilla extract
  • 2 cups all-purpose flour
  • 1 teaspoon baking powder
  • 1/2 teaspoon baking soda
  • 1/2 teaspoon salt
  • 1 tablespoon ground cinnamon
  • 1/2 cup powdered sugar (for icing, optional)

Directions:

  1. Preheat your oven to 350°F (175°C).
  2. In a large bowl, cream together the softened butter, brown sugar, and granulated sugar until smooth.
  3. Beat in the eggs one at a time, then stir in the vanilla extract.
  4. In another bowl, combine the flour, baking powder, baking soda, salt, and cinnamon.
  5. Gradually blend the dry ingredients into the wet mixture until fully combined.
  6. Drop rounded tablespoons of dough onto ungreased cookie sheets.
  7. Bake for 10-12 minutes, or until the cookies are golden.
  8. If desired, once the cookies are cooled, drizzle with powdered sugar icing.

how to store Brown Sugar Cinnamon Cookies

To keep your Brown Sugar Cinnamon Cookies fresh, store them in an airtight container at room temperature. They will stay delicious for up to a week. For longer storage, you can freeze the cookies in a freezer-safe bag. Just make sure to separate layers with parchment paper to prevent them from sticking together.

tips to make Brown Sugar Cinnamon Cookies

  • Make sure the butter is softened to room temperature for easy mixing.
  • Do not overbake the cookies; they should look slightly underbaked when you take them out for the best texture.
  • Experiment with adding nuts or chocolate chips for extra flavor and texture.

FAQs

Can I replace the butter with coconut oil?
Yes, you can use coconut oil in place of butter, but it may alter the flavor slightly.

Can I use whole wheat flour instead?
Yes, whole wheat flour can be used, but it may result in denser cookies.

How can I make the cookies softer?
To achieve softer cookies, try reducing the baking time slightly or adding a bit more brown sugar.
